def deconstruct: () -> Array[nil | Node]
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> PostExecutionNode
def deconstruct: () -> Array[nil | Node]
def opening: () -> String
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> PreExecutionNode
def deconstruct: () -> Array[nil | Node]
def opening: () -> String
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> ProgramNode
def deconstruct: () -> Array[nil | Node]
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> RangeNode
def deconstruct: () -> Array[nil | Node]
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> RationalNode
def deconstruct: () -> Array[nil | Node]
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> RedoNode
def deconstruct: () -> Array[nil | Node]
def accept: (visitor: Visitor
) -> void
def copy: (**params) -> RegularExpressionNode
def deconstruct: () -> Array[nil | Node]
def once?: () -> bool